    RB Leipzig will aim for a fifth win in their last six matches versus Borussia Dortmund in all competitions on Saturday.

    The match will feature two teams in the top five and a win for either club could reignite a Bundesliga title challenge.

    Leipzig will go into the match in good form after taking 12 points from their last 18 points on offer. They outscored their last six opponents 15-7.

    Marco Rose’s team may be in good form, but they struggle on the road. RB Leipzig lost their last two away matches.

    They were beaten 2-0 by Mainz and 2-1 by Wolfsburg. Borussia Dortmund should feel confident of winning at Signal Iduna Park against the road strugglers.

    Borussia Dortmund are not in form going into the match at home. They failed to win four of their last five league matches, picking up five points from 15.

    The Yellow and Black drew 1-1 in a heavyweight bout versus league leaders Bayer Leverkusen last weekend. The draw could give Edin Terzic’s team the confidence it needs to push on.

    Dortmund have played well at Signal Iduna Park this season. They posted a record of 4W-1D-1L and a goal difference of +2.

    The defence has struggled at home, conceding 10 times. Meanwhile, the attack scored 12 goals.

    The last six games between these clubs saw at least 2.0 goals. Four of the last six matches ended with both teams scoring goals. Four of the last six games ended with over 2.5 goals scored.

    Rose could be without several players due to injuries. Defender Julian Ryerson is out with an MCL injury.

    Forward Youssoufa Moukoko will miss the game following a hamstring injury.

    Marius Wolf and Marcel Sabitzer are both expected to miss the match with leg injuries. Meanwhile, Sebastien Haller and Felix Nmecha are both sidelined with injuries. Terzic could have Gio Reyna back following an illness.

    Rose, who spent one season in charge of Dortmund, won’t have Timo Werner due to an injury. Midfielder Dani Olmo is also sidelined following a shoulder injury. He is a long-term absent. Willi Orban will also miss the match. He is suffering from a knee injury.

    Openda could get onto the scoresheet. He is the league’s third-highest scorer and could move closer to top scorer Harry Kane.

    Leipzig are not playing well on the road this season, which should lead to their downfall at Signal Iduna Park. Dortmund should post a 3-1 win over Leipzig. Striker Lois Openda is in great form, with 10 goals this season.
